PEOPLE v. MacARTHUR

No. 2-98-1244.

731 N.E.2d 883 (2000)

313 Ill. App.3d 864

247 Ill.Dec. 110

The PEOPLE of the State of Illinois, Plaintiff-Appellee, v. David MacARTHUR, Defendant-Appellant.

Appellate Court of Illinois, Second District.

Rehearing Denied July 13, 2000.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

G. Joseph Weller, Deputy Defender, and Paul Alexander Rogers (Court-appointed), Office of the State Appellate Defender, Elgin, for David MacArthur.

Joseph E. Birkett, Du Page County State's Attorney, Wheaton, Martin P. Moltz, Deputy Director, Lawrence M. Bauer, State's Attorneys Appellate Prosecutor, Elgin, Solveig L. Evers, Vista, CA, for the People.


Justice COLWELL delivered the opinion of the court:

Defendant, David MacArthur, proceeding pro se after his retained counsel withdrew, was convicted by a jury of driving under the influence of alcohol (DUI) (625 ILCS 5/11-501(a)(2) (West 1996)) and driving with a blood- or breath-alcohol concentration (BAC) of 0.10 or more (625 ILCS 5/11-501(a)(1) (West 1996)).
